How Can Leaders Improve Their Delegation Skills?

Effective delegation is a critical component of successful leadership. Here are some strategies to enhance delegation skills:
1. Identify the Right Tasks to Delegate: Not all tasks should be delegated. Leaders should focus on delegating routine and time-consuming tasks while retaining strategic and high-impact responsibilities.
2. Know Your Team: Understand the strengths, weaknesses, and professional goals of each team member to delegate tasks that align with their skills and development needs.
3. Provide Clear Instructions: Ensure that team members understand the task requirements, deadlines, and expected outcomes.
4. Empower Your Team: Give team members the authority and resources they need to complete the tasks successfully.
5. Trust Your Team: Have confidence in your team’s abilities and avoid the temptation to micromanage.
6. Follow Up and Provide Feedback: Monitor progress, offer support if needed, and provide constructive feedback to help team members improve.
